Boy, 6, in tears after dream of watching Liverpool FC at Anfield is ruined

A six-year-old LFC fan was "in tears" after his dream of watching his favourite team play at Anfield was ruined.

Gabriel Gaete's family bought him tickets as a surprise after he had always told his nan he wanted to visit Anfield. Gabriel is from Chile but was visiting family in Bebington for a funeral when his Dad decided to take him to his first ever Liverpool game.

The tickets were bought through a third-party site for the Liverpool vs Toulouse Europa League clash on October 26, with Gabriel "ecstatic" at the prospect of seeing his heroes play at Anfield. But when he, his dad Bernardo, and his uncle arrived at the stadium, they were told that their tickets were not genuine.

Speaking to the ECHO, nan Margaret said: "Gabriel's a really good boy, he's always wanted to watch Liverpool play and being in England we had an opportunity for him to do so.

"When it was explained to him why he couldn't watch the game, he was upset and did cry, but he understood and accepted it. He came home and watched it."

Altogether, the three tickets cost more than £400. Margaret took to a Facebook community page to ask for anyone selling tickets for Sunday's game against Nottingham Forest. Some users replied, saying they would look, but told her not to get her hopes up as tickets for Liverpool FC have become even harder to acquire over the past few years.

Just earlier this year, a dad was left £1,100 out of pocket, with two crying children after he bought tickets through a third-party provider. After submitting a complaint on their Facebook page, his post was quickly deleted by the site.
